Malibu Schools Short $61,000 For Arts Programs, But Scrape Together Science Funding

Parents at the four Malibu public schools have together raised 38 thousand dollars for student enrichment programs … leaving a huge gap that has been partially filled in by the Malibu Foundation.

The latest data from the school district shows that the Foundation will make a one-time donation of 160 thousand dollars to the Malibu schools.

And 25 thousand dollars was contributed to the schools by the Boys And Girls Club of Malibu.

The emergency grant will allow the continuation of a STEM program in this year’s curriculum .

Also … to continue paying 12 instructional aides across the schools.

But the fund raising drive has fallen short by nearly 62 thousand dollars needed to pay for arts teachers.

The Santa Monica-Malibu school board meets Thursday to re-tune its budget for the next year.

The budget revision for the coming school year budget calls for a 1.3 million dollar increase in expenditure due to COVID-related spending.

About 500 thousand dollars in that cost is directly tied to COVID 9 …things like cleaning offices and schools.

But it will cost 800 thousand dollars to add two days of teacher training before kids start their schoolwork on computers.

Revenues will be nearly 600 thousand dollars higher than originally estimated … but that means another 700 thousand dollars will have to be taken from a dwindling cash reserve.

The bank account now stands at about 14.6 million dollars.

It would drop to 6.8 million … in round numbers.

Back to the teacher training … the contract agreed to by the district and the teachers union requires adequate trainign on new curriculum or teaching methods.

The teachers say they need five days to get ready for this coming fall semester.

That means the start of the school year …. distance learnign … will bepusged back from Thursday August 0th to Monday August 24th …

And two days will be added to the school calendar in June … under the superintendent’s plan.

All this has to be approved by the school board … which meets at 5:45 tomorrow night on the Zoom platform.
